About Jiangping Wang

Jiangping Wang is a scholar working on Computer Vision and Pattern Recognition, Control and Systems Engineering, Electrical and Electronic Engineering, Information Systems and Computational Mechanics, having authored 82 papers that have together received 988 indexed citations. Recurring topics across this work include Advanced Image and Video Retrieval Techniques (9 papers), Image Retrieval and Classification Techniques (5 papers), Evaluation Methods in Various Fields (4 papers), Mass Spectrometry Techniques and Applications (4 papers), Urban Green Space and Health (4 papers), Robotic Path Planning Algorithms (4 papers), Video Surveillance and Tracking Methods (4 papers) and Face and Expression Recognition (3 papers). The work is most often cited by research in Ecological Modeling (65 citations), Computer Vision and Pattern Recognition (216 citations), Transportation (43 citations), Health Informatics (8 citations) and Control and Systems Engineering (133 citations). Jiangping Wang has collaborated with scholars based in China, United States and Switzerland. Frequent co-authors include William L. Hase, Tianjiang Wang, Xiaoyuan Yu, Thomas Huang, Patrick A. Jansen, Roland Kays, Thomas S. Huang, Zhongliang Yang, Terrence Chen and Yanfei Wang. Their work appears in journals such as Sustainability, ISPRS International Journal of Geo-Information, International Journal of Oncology, The Journal of Physical Chemistry A and Measurement.
